Leipzig Secures Nigerian Winger Sani

RB Leipzig is poised to make its first winter transfer window acquisition by securing the signing of Nigerian winger Suleimani Sani. The talented 19-year-old joins from Slovakian club AS Trencin for a reported €5 million, with potential add-ons that could increase the total fee to €6 million. Sani is already in Leipzig and is expected to complete his medical and sign his contract later today.

Sani's move is intended to bolster Leipzig's attacking options, particularly on the wings. The team has faced challenges due to player absences, including Yan Diomande's participation in the Africa Cup of Nations and untimely injuries to Johan Bakayoko and Antonio Nusa. The addition of Sani, who can operate on either flank, offers crucial depth.

Despite coming from the Slovakian first division, where he scored three goals and provided four assists in 14 appearances for Trencin this season, Sani is not expected to be immediately loaned out. His integration into the squad is anticipated to provide a specialist winger option for coach Marco Rose, enhancing tactical flexibility.
